Sonchus asper, the prickly sow-thistle, rough milk thistle, spiny sowthistle, sharp-fringed sow thistle, or spiny-leaved sow thistle, is a widespread flowering plant in the tribe Cichorieae within the family Asteraceae.

Europe, The Netherlands, Zuid Holland, Rotterdam Zuid, Vrij Entrepot, Harbour crane (uncut)
The decommissioned electric harbour crane with its cast iron trellised boom, is one of the dedicated cranes of the Vrij Entrepot storage facility (currently a big supermarket and residential building). Its formal name is Entrepot Building 'De Vijf Continent'. It was built between 1875 and 1879 for the duty-free storage of transit goods and was the then most modern warehouse in the world. Thru the advent of the steam engine and steel ships, the western world was modernizing and intercontinental trade booming.
